#a44c1d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a44c1d is composed of 64.3% red, 29.8%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 82.3%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 20.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 37.8%. #a44c1d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ff983a with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a44c1d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a44c1d has RGB values of R:164, G:76,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.82,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10767389.

Hex triplet a44c1d #a44c1d
RGB Decimal 164, 76, 29 rgb(164,76,29)
RGB Percent 64.3, 29.8, 11.4 rgb(64.3%,29.8%,11.4%)
CMYK 0, 54, 82, 36
HSL 20.9°, 69.9, 37.8 hsl(20.9,69.9%,37.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 20.9°, 82.3, 64.3
Web Safe 993333 #993333
CIE-LAB 42.991, 33.479, 43.051
XYZ 18.117, 13.152, 2.747
xyY 0.533, 0.387, 13.152
CIE-LCH 42.991, 54.537, 52.13
CIE-LUV 42.991, 70.532, 34.063
Hunter-Lab 36.265, 25.707, 20.895
Binary 10100100, 01001100, 00011101

Shades and Tints of #a44c1d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0602 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a44c1d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616060 is the less saturated color, while #ba4507 is the most saturated one.
